The 2013 Atlantic Sun Tournament began the semifinals portion of play on Friday. With four of the top five seeds still in the field, college hoops fans were treated to two great games.
In the first game, the No. 1 seeded Mercer Bears knocked off No. 5 USC Upstate by a score of 72-64. The Bears moved out to an early lead and held onto it throughout most of the contest, although Upstate tried to put together a run late. Bud Thomas led Mercer with 20 points and six rebounds, while Langston Hall had 18 points and six assists.
In the nightcap, the Florida Gulf Coast Eagles topped the Stetson Hatters,72-58, and are the last obstacle in Mercer's quest for an NCAA bid.
The A-Sun championship game between Mercer and Florida Gulf Coast will be played at noon on Saturday. The two teams split their regular season series, with both teams winning their home matchups. ESPN2 will have the television coverage.
